Q&A
1. What services do professional makeup artists typically offer?
Professional makeup artists provide a range of services including bridal makeup, special occasion looks, editorial and photoshoot makeup, as well as personalized beauty consultations.
2. How much does hiring a makeup artist usually cost?
The cost varies based on experience, location, and event type. Generally, prices range from $75 to $300 or more per session.
3. How far in advance should I book a makeup artist?
It's best to book a makeup artist at least 2 to 4 weeks in advance, especially for weddings or large events, to ensure availability.
4. Can makeup artists accommodate skin sensitivities or allergies?
Yes, professional makeup artists can tailor their products and techniques to suit sensitive skin or allergies. Be sure to inform them about any concerns beforehand.
5. Do makeup artists bring their own products and tools?
Yes, makeup artists typically bring a complete kit of professional products and tools to ensure the best results and hygiene standards.
